Output 51df8f1001b88155dcf1090a24719bae918db67a1d60a4446f883b2bfea2d1e8:0

value
24153969
script pubkey
OP_0 OP_PUSHBYTES_20 a9466b6b42a73cb1563db18786124962f69bb961
address
bc1q49rxk66z5u7tz43akxrcvyjfvtmfhwtpzgj56u
transaction
51df8f1001b88155dcf1090a24719bae918db67a1d60a4446f883b2bfea2d1e8
spent
true